-
Git Gud: Specialization is (Sometimes) Overrated
Specialization gets a good rap. For doctors, it’s the key to making the really big bucks. Who gets paid more, your GP, or a cardiologist? Heck, advances in agriculture that allowed early humans to specialize are why we have a society at all. In the software engineering world, specialization is everywhere. “I’m a Java developer.” “Oh,…
-
Decoding Design Patterns: A Roadmap for Sensible Software
We wade into the deep waters of design patterns, demystifying their complexities and presenting them as tangible solutions for everyday coding challenges. This guide offers a practical roadmap, illuminating how to select and implement the right patterns to enhance software design, maintainability, and scalability. It’s an essential read for developers seeking to navigate the nuances…
